Maharashtra Government sets up committee to regulate Ola and Uber – Here's what you need to know

Apr 06, 2023, 07:49AM ISTSource: Mirror Now

The government of Maharashtra, India has formed a six-member committee to draft rules and regulations for app and web-based taxi service aggregators. This move is in accordance with the Motor Vehicle Aggregators Guidelines 2020 issued by the Union ministry for Road Transport and Highways, which has directed all states to implement the guidelines. The committee will be headed by Sudhirkumar Shrivastava (retd), an IAS officer, and has been given a deadline of three months to submit its report. The guidelines aim to regulate the operations of taxi service aggregators like Ola and Uber and ensure passenger safety. The committee will also look into issues such as fare regulation, driver training, and background checks for drivers. The move has been welcomed by industry experts who believe that standardization of regulations will benefit both customers and service providers. The guidelines are expected to ensure better service quality, passenger safety, and fair pricing for all stakeholders involved in the app-based taxi service industry.
